During the Second World War, the British Army used a wide range of armoured reconnaissance vehicles. Among them was the Humber Light Reconnaissance Car, which primarily performed reconnaissance and liaison duties. This interesting British vehicle also found its way into the hands of Czechoslovak units fighting on the Western Front.
